The Three Layers

The AI visibility framework

WSI's AdaptiveSEO framework breaks AI visibility into three layers. Every Fayetteville business I work with gets all three — because skipping one leaves you invisible to the AI tools that matter.

  • 01 · Search Everywhere

    Be visible where they actually look

    Not just Google. Your business needs to show up consistently across the platforms, formats, and trusted sources that AI systems read — your website, Google Business Profile, directories, social profiles, and review platforms all telling the same story.

  • 02 · Citations

    Get mentioned, not just clicked

    Being referenced in respected publications, reviews, and community discussions signals trust to AI. If three trusted sources mention your business as the best at what you do in Fayetteville, the AI treats that as stronger evidence than if you just say it yourself.

  • 03 · Trust & Authority

    Earn the credibility AI rewards

    Real expertise, consistent business information, verified reviews, and earned media — the E-E-A-T signals that prove you're worth citing. You can't buy this. You build it. I help Fayetteville businesses build it systematically.

WSI AdaptiveSEO

Built for AI, not just Google.

WSI AdaptiveSEO goes beyond traditional SEO by ensuring your business is structured for AI citation across every platform that matters — Google AI Overviews, ChatGPT, Perplexity, voice search, and AI-powered maps.

If any of your information sources contradict each other — different phone numbers on Yelp vs your website, old address on a forgotten directory, hours that changed during COVID and were never updated — the AI gets confused. A confused AI doesn't cite you. It cites your competitor who has their information straight.

Questions, Answered Plainly

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What's the difference between SEO and GEO?
    SEO optimizes for ranking on traditional search engines like Google. GEO optimizes for being cited by AI-powered tools — ChatGPT, Perplexity, Google AI Overviews, voice assistants — that assemble answers from multiple sources rather than just listing links. SEO is about being found. GEO is about being the answer. They work together, but GEO requires a different approach: consistency across platforms, structured data, earned citations, and authority signals that AI tools trust.
